Abstract

An anti-skid device for a tire of a vehicle wheel includes an anti-skid raceway designed to be placed on the circumferential tread of the tire. An elongate element extends in sliding manner through rear attachment means arranged along the periphery of the rear edge of the raceway. Means for tightening the raceway include at least one guide member passing through the raceway to let a part of the elongate element slide freely transversely to the raceway, in front of the front edge of the raceway, elastically extensible means arranged along the elongate element, and securing means to connect at least one end of the elongate element to the front element.

Claims (17)

1. An anti-skid device for a tire of a vehicle wheel, comprising:

an anti-skid raceway designed to be placed on a circumferential tread of the tire,

means for securing the raceway on the circumferential tread of the tire,

front attachment means arranged on a periphery of a front edge of the raceway,

a front element connected to the front attachment means and forming a stop against a front wall of the tire after the securing means has been actuated,

rear attachment means arranged on a periphery of a rear edge of the raceway,

and at least one elongate element connected to the rear attachment means and forming a stop against the rear wall or the circumferential tread of the tire after the securing means has been actuated,

wherein the raceway comprises flexible blocks distributed along a chain track forming a loop so that the raceway presents a continuous shape and the flexible blocks are spaced out along the chain track, and each flexible block comprises a flexible extension directed towards a rear of the rear edge of the raceway to form the rear attachment means.

2. The device according to claim 1 , wherein the elongate element extends in a sliding manner through the rear attachment means and the securing means comprises:

at least one guide member passing through the raceway to let a part of the elongate element slide freely transversely to the raceway, to a front of the front edge of the raceway,

elastically extensible means arranged along the elongate element,

and securing means to connect at least one end of the elongate element to the front element.

3. The device according to claim 2 , wherein the elongate element is formed by two independent cables bordering two distinct angular sectors of the rear edge of the raceway and each following a passage of the guide member, and each of the cables comprises the elastically extensible means.

4. The device according to claim 2 , wherein the elastically extensible means of each of the cables is arranged on a part of the cable to the front of the front edge of the raceway.

5. The device according to claim 1 , wherein the securing means collaborates with at least one hook securedly affixed to the front element.

6. The device according to claim 5 , wherein each block comprises a flexible extension directed towards the rear of the rear edge of the raceway, and a free end of the flexible extension supports the elongate element with free sliding.

7. The device according to claim 1 , wherein the raceway is continuous and comprises flexible blocks spaced out along a chain track.
